But that doesn’t mean we don’t still have some great general stores in Georgia! One of our favorites is the delightfully nostalgic Betty’s Country Store in the little mountain town of Helen. This place feels like a step back in time to simpler days, and one of the very best things about the store is that you can also get delicious baked goods at the bakery.
Betty's Country Store is located just past the main area of downtown Helen. This is such a charming little town with plenty of attractions, including lots of locally-owned businesses like this one.
Walk inside and you'll feel like you've entered a time machine. This place feels just like the old general stores that seem to be going extinct nowadays.
In addition to all the Georgia-made products, there's also a section with imported foods from Germany. This is fitting, considering that Helen is designed to look like a Bavarian village and has the largest Oktoberfest in Georgia.
